Amazon.com Lathi's trademark user-friendly and highly readable text presents a complete and modern treatment of communication systems. It begins by introducing students to the basics of communication systems without using probabilistic theory. Only after a solid knowledge base--an understanding of how communication systems work--has been built are concepts requiring probability theory covered. This third edition has been thoroughly updated and revised to include expanded coverage of digital communications. New topics discussed include spread-spectrum systems, cellular communication systems, global positioning systems (GPS), and an entire chapter on emerging digital technologies (such as SONET, ISDN, BISDN, ATM, and video compression). Summary: The best book for engineers on communication systems Rating: 5 The nice thing about this textbook is that it provides the needed background in probability and random processes. The first nine chapters discuss in detail how digital and analog communication systems work. Chapter 1 is an introduction to communications systems, and signal analysis is covered in chapters 2 and 3. Here the student is encouraged to see a signal as a vector and to think of the Fourier spectrum as a way of representing a signal in terms of its vector components. Chapters 4 and 5 discuss amplitude and then angular modulation. In the digital age many might feel that modulation should be deemphasized. However, modulation is a basic tool of signal processing and its understanding is therefore still necessary. Chapter 6 deals with sampling, pulse code modulation, and delta modulation. Chapter 7 discusses the transmission of digital data while chapters 8 and 9 discuss emerging digital technologies in communications as they were considered cutting edge in 1998. Chapters 10 and 11 are the promised chapters on probability and random processes, sufficient to the point of understanding what is covered in this book. Chapters 12 and 13 discuss the behavior of communication systems in the presence of noise. Optimum signal detection is the subject of chapter 14, and information theory is introduced in chapter 15. Error control coding is the subject of the final chapter of the book. The best features of this book are its visual style with plenty of diagrams and also its numerous worked out numerical examples. The mathematics is as complex as necessary to explain concepts, but the author doesn't lose sight of the forest for the trees in this aspect of the book. Exercises include not only traditional numerical type problems but computer exercises as well. Although there are entire books written on what this book covers in chapters, particularly in the last half of the book when the author is surveying topics rather than laying foundations, this is a good first book to read even on these advanced topics as far as getting the big picture and seeing how these topics tie into the design of communication systems.
